Disco potatoe spool on 1.6
 
Im in the process of making my track car.
The turbo is 2860RS .86 hotside internally WG with EBC
The motor is a stock 1.6L with mild polishing in the exhaust ports.
Intercooler will be CX racing with 2.5" piping.
Exhaust is full 3" with a muffler and tip
Manifold is Absurdflow design.
ECU is MSpnp
Not sure if this matters but 4.10 torsen rear end


Im hoping to start spooling at 3250 and be @ 10 psi around 4250.


I checked the spool data but i didnt know what housing size they had. Anyway just wondering what i could get away with.

Im hoping for full spool (10psi) by 4250. If its 4500 or 5k it will be pretty much completely useless for the track (atleast on a 1.6L). With the manifold design (Thank you Turbotim) and uber 3" non restrictive exhaust and some port matching/polishing on the exhaust side im hoping to achieve this.

Savington 01-13-2010 09:27 PM


Originally Posted by SKMetalworks (Post 507970)
Im hoping for full spool (10psi) by 4250. If its 4500 or 5k it will be pretty much completely useless for the track (atleast on a 1.6L). With the manifold design (Thank you Turbotim) and uber 3" non restrictive exhaust and some port matching/polishing on the exhaust side im hoping to achieve this.

You'll have no trouble making 10psi at 4200. IIRC, the car I drove was making ~15psi at around 4700rpm, which is pretty late IMO. My 1.9L 2871R .86 is more responsive and spools quite a bit better than the 1.6L 2860RS .86 I drove. I've also driven a 1.9L 2860RS .86 and it was significantly better as well.
